AMO Groningen BV is specialized in the development, improvement and manufacturing of state-of-the-art surgical ophthalmic products, mainly intraocular lenses. The facility consists of small and integrated Research, Development and Manufacturing teams that have strong track records.
We are searching for the best talent for Staff R&D Scientist for our JnJ Surgical Vision located in Groningen, Netherlands.
Purpose: The Staff R&D Scientist is a key addition to the IOL optics and vision science team located in Groningen, The Netherlands, Europe. He/She will be responsible for R&D activities related to the design and development of intraocular lenses and will support the development of new optical metrology for testing intraocular lenses.
